Hi, I'm trying to set up a way to synchronize multiple Pocket PC's
(about 3-4) to a single Outlook Calendar. In Outlook 2003, the people
all keep their appointments in a single shared-up Calendar (which
belongs to one of them), and I am trying to get that one Calendar to
synchronize to all of the Pocket PC's. They all need the ability to
add/modify appointments on the road, then come back and sync them to
the single Calendar.

What is the best way to do this? I've seen some software for $70 or so
per per Pocket PC that can do this, and also has tons of other features
that they wouldn't need. I'm trying to keep the cost, and complexity,
down. They are all running Outlook 2003, and Dell Axim X30's, with
Windows Mobile 2003 Second Edition.

I found a program called Pocket Lookout that might work, but I don't
know if it would handle multiple users altering a single calendar. The
computers are on a LAN with an Exchange Server. Could I set up each
Pocket PC to synchronize the Calendar via the Exchange Server (rather
than the local Outlook), and use the same Exchange username and
password on each device? Would that accomplish the same thing, without
causing problems? I'm trying to keep this simple. Thank you for any
help, it's really appreciated!!

Hi,
You really can't accomplish what you want with the shared calendar. This is
because ActiveSync supports only synchronizing the default calendar. Also,
the Pocket PC only supports one calendar.

A workaround would be to use Pocket on Schedule from www.odysseyinc.com.

Also, if you use separate profiles with XP and ActiveSync 3.x, the settings
for all users are shared. This causes problems when a Pocket PC is plugged
in the cradle and the wrong user logs into the PC. The system will attempt
to sync with the default Outlook profile and co-mingle the data.

ActiveSync 4.0 which is a pre-release right now supports separate profiles.
